Dr. Hans-Peter de Ruiter has been actively engaged in Family Nursing since 2010. He currently serves as Professor and Director of the Glen Taylor Nursing Institute for Family and Society at Minnesota State University, Mankato (MNSU). A passionate advocate for global collaboration, Dr. de Ruiter developed and coordinates an innovative Collaborative Online International Learning (COIL) initiative, connecting over 300 nursing students each semester from universities across the world. Through this initiative, students explore family nursing within the context of the United Nations Sustainable Development Goals (SDGs).
Dr. de Ruiter is member of both the IFNA Education Committee and the IFNA Research Committee. He partners with 12 universities spanning four continents to advance the practice, education, and scholarship of family and societal nursing. Trained in Institutional Ethnography (IE), he brings a sociological lens to his research, examining how institutional systems and policies impact patients, families, and health professionals. He is the incoming Chair of the Institutional Ethnography Division of the Society for the Study of Social Problems (SSSP). His work reflects a strong commitment to ethics, equity, global citizenship, and inclusive learning.
